Introduction to Frameless Shower Doors

Frameless shower doors have become a popular choice in modern bathroom design, offering a sleek and contemporary aesthetic that sets them apart from traditional framed alternatives. Unlike framed shower doors, which rely on metal frames to support the glass panels, frameless shower doors utilize thick, tempered glass panels that are securely fixed in place with minimal hardware. This construction not only enhances the visual appeal of the bathroom but also provides a more open and spacious feel.

The primary materials used in frameless shower doors include tempered glass and high-quality hardware, such as hinges, brackets, and handles, typically crafted from stainless steel or brass. Tempered glass is chosen for its strength and safety features, as it is designed to shatter into small, blunt pieces rather than sharp shards if broken. The hardware is often available in various finishes, allowing homeowners to customize the look of their custom frameless shower door to match their bathroom decor.

One of the significant benefits of frameless shower doors is their ease of maintenance. Without the metal frames, there are fewer places for soap scum and mold to accumulate, making cleaning simpler and more efficient. Additionally, the absence of bulky frames means there are fewer components that can corrode or wear out over time, ensuring the longevity of the glass shower doors.

The growing popularity of frameless shower doors can be attributed to their ability to seamlessly blend with any bathroom style, from minimalist and modern to classic and traditional. Their transparent nature allows for the display of intricate tile work and high-end fixtures, further enhancing the overall design of the bathroom. As more homeowners and designers seek to create clean and elegant spaces, the demand for frameless shower doors continues to rise, solidifying their place as a staple in contemporary bathroom design.

Variety of Styles in Frameless Shower Doors

Frameless shower doors offer a sleek, modern look that can transform any bathroom space. Among the array of options available, sliding doors, pivot doors, bi-fold doors, and fixed panels are some of the most popular styles. Each of these styles brings its own unique features and advantages, catering to different bathroom layouts and user preferences.

Sliding frameless shower doors designs are an excellent choice for bathrooms with limited space. These doors glide along a track, requiring no additional space for opening or closing, which makes them ideal for small or narrow bathrooms. The smooth, quiet operation and minimalist design of sliding doors add a touch of elegance and functionality to any bathroom setting.

Pivot doors, also known as swinging doors, are hinged at the side and can open both inward and outward, providing versatile access. This style is suitable for larger bathrooms where space isn’t a constraint. Pivot doors are often preferred for their ease of use and the luxurious appeal they bring to the shower area. They are particularly effective in creating a seamless, open feel.

Bi-fold frameless shower doors are designed to fold in on themselves, making them a practical solution for smaller bathrooms where space conservation is crucial. These doors combine the benefits of sliding and pivot doors by offering a compact opening mechanism while still allowing for ample access. Bi-fold doors are an excellent choice for corner showers or tight spaces where traditional doors might be impractical.

Fixed panels are another popular option, especially for walk-in showers or wet rooms. These panels do not move and are typically used to enclose a portion of the shower area while leaving an open entry. Fixed panels provide a clean, unobstructed look and can be paired with other styles, like a pivot door, to create a custom frameless shower door solution that fits specific space requirements.

Choosing the right style of frameless shower door depends on various factors, including bathroom size, layout, and personal preference. By understanding the distinct characteristics of each type, homeowners can select the perfect glass shower doors that combine functionality with aesthetic appeal, enhancing both the look and usability of their bathroom space.

Design Options and Customizations

When it comes to frameless shower doors, the array of design options and customizations is extensive, allowing homeowners to tailor their shower doors to their specific tastes and bathroom aesthetics. One of the primary design elements to consider is the type of glass used. Clear glass is a popular choice for its modern, transparent look that makes the bathroom appear more spacious. For those seeking privacy, frosted glass offers an elegant solution, diffusing light while obscuring visibility. Tinted glass is another option, available in various shades to complement different color schemes and add a touch of sophistication.

Beyond glass types, hardware finishes play a crucial role in the overall design of frameless shower doors. Chrome finishes are classic and versatile, providing a bright, reflective surface that coordinates well with many bathroom fixtures. Brushed nickel offers a more subdued, contemporary look, with a matte finish that resists fingerprints and water spots. Matte black hardware is increasingly popular for its bold, modern aesthetic, creating a striking contrast against lighter-colored tiles and fixtures.

Additional features such as handles, towel bars, and edge treatments further customize the appearance and functionality of frameless shower doors. Handles come in various styles, from sleek, minimalist bars to more ornate designs, allowing for a personalized touch. Integrated towel bars provide a convenient solution for hanging towels, blending seamlessly with the shower door design. Edge treatments, including polished, beveled, or mitered edges, add an extra layer of refinement, enhancing the door’s visual appeal.

The combination of these design elements and customization options enables homeowners to create a custom frameless shower door that not only meets their practical needs but also enhances the overall aesthetic of the bathroom. Thoughtful selection of glass types, hardware finishes, and additional features ensures a cohesive look that reflects personal style and elevates the bathroom’s ambiance.

Installation and Maintenance Tips

Installing frameless shower doors requires precision and attention to detail to ensure a secure and aesthetically pleasing result. Begin by accurately measuring the space where the glass shower doors will be installed. This step is crucial, as even slight inaccuracies can lead to alignment issues and potential functionality problems.

Consider professional installation for custom frameless shower door design and setups, particularly if the space has unique dimensions or requires specialized fittings. During the installation process, ensure proper alignment of the glass panels. Misalignment can cause gaps, leading to water leakage and compromising the door’s structural integrity. Use high-quality hardware and seals to achieve a seamless fit. Additionally, ensure that the door’s weight is adequately supported by the hinges to prevent sagging over time.

Maintenance of frameless shower doors is relatively straightforward but necessitates regular attention to preserve their pristine appearance. A key aspect of maintenance is preventing water spots and mold buildup. After each use, wipe down the glass with a squeegee or a soft cloth to remove excess water. This simple step can significantly reduce the occurrence of water spots and mineral deposits.For routine cleaning, use a non-abrasive glass cleaner to avoid scratching the surface.

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can damage the glass or the hardware. Instead, opt for gentle, eco-friendly cleaning solutions specifically formulated for glass surfaces. Pay special attention to the hardware and seals, as these components are crucial for maintaining the door’s functionality and appearance.Address common issues like water spots by using a mixture of vinegar and water, which can effectively dissolve mineral deposits. For mold prevention, ensure proper ventilation in the bathroom to reduce moisture levels. If mold does develop, clean it promptly with a mixture of water and mild detergent, followed by thorough drying.

By following these installation and maintenance tips, you can ensure that your frameless shower door design remain a stylish and functional feature of your bathroom for years to come.
